The Chinese company Henan Mine Crane Co. Ltd. held a drawing for its employees to celebrate a successful year without bank loans and debts. They laid $9 million on the table and allowed employees to take as much money as they could count within a limited Time.
According to the rules, employees were divided into teams of 30 people, each of which selected two fastest participants to count the money. One of the workers earned $14,000 in 15 minutes. The company president explained that this was an attempt to make the lives of its employees better. Previously, they underwent a team-building training during which they were forced to swallow fire, which received criticism.
